You need to use the Distance Formula.
It's the square root of THE SUM OF THE SQUARES OF THE DIFFERENCES IN X AND Y.
The "x difference is 6"; the y difference is 8 (or -8, if you wish) so the sum of 36 + 64 gives you 100, and therefore the answer is √100 = 10.
